Financial Update – August 13, 2020

by Tim Page on August 13, 2020


We continue to be so grateful to all of you who continue to partner with Central financially. By God’s grace and through your generosity, our financial condition continues to be relatively healthy in this season of pandemic uncertainty. On behalf of your Session and staff, thank you for making ministry possible at Central.

Ministry Giving. Through the end of July, giving year-to-date to the ministry budget is ~ $1,832,000 (actual). Our giving budget through the same period is ~ $1,996,000 (budgeted). We are lagging our giving budget for giving by ~ $164,000 at this point in the year.

 Ministry Expenses. On the expense side, we continue to operate in a “spending freeze.” We enacted this freeze when the pandemic began, which is allowing us to keep our ministry expenses as low as possible. July expense totals are still being processed, but we estimate that actual ministry expenses through July will be roughly $2,241,000 (actual) against a ministry expense budget of $2,544,000 (budgeted). We have underspent our ministry expense budget by ~ $303,000. It is important to note that our spending freeze does not affect our annual missionary support. We are overjoyed to continue to support all of our local and global missionaries at full budgeted levels this year.

Looking at the net combination of giving and expenses, our actual giving through July ($1,832,000) is lagging our estimated actual expenses through the same period ($2,241,000) by roughly $409,000. This is not uncommon for this point in the ministry year, and we are actually $140,000 better than the budgeted estimate for this point in the year. The fourth quarter, especially December, is when giving typically exceeds expenses and catches the budget back up for the year.
